DEMINIMUS PAYMENT MUST BE INTRODUCED FOR SPS - WILLIAMS

Tue 9th Feb 2010

Roger Williams, MP for Brecon and Radnorshire and Liberal Democrat Food and Rural Affairs spokesperson, has called for the Government to bring in a deminimus payment for the Single Payment Scheme (SPS) after figures revealed that a minimum payment of £0.01 was made in each of the last 4 years.

GOVERNMENT MUST RESIST ATTEMPTS TO ALLOW NEW FORMS OF WHALING - WILLIAMS

Fri 5th Feb 2010

Roger Williams, MP for Brecon and Radnorshire and Liberal Democrat Food and Rural Affairs spokesperson, used today's DEFRA Oral Questions to press for a guarantee from the Minister that the British Government would resist all attempts to allow a new form of whaling, known as 'coastal whaling.'
